What is a Hypoallergenic Down Alternative Mattress Topper?
A hypoallergenic down alternative mattress topper is engineered to provide a soft, plush sleeping surface while minimizing the risk of allergic reactions. Let’s explore what sets these toppers apart.
Definition
Simply put, a hypoallergenic down alternative mattress topper is a mattress cover filled with synthetic materials that mimic the softness of natural down. Unlike traditional down, which can harbor allergens like dust mites and feathers, these toppers are designed to be hypoallergenic—reducing the chances of triggering allergic responses.
Hypoallergenic Materials
These toppers are crafted from materials specifically selected for their hypoallergenic properties. The fill typically consists of synthetic fibers such as polyester or microfiber. These materials are significantly less likely to trap allergens compared to their natural counterparts. Moreover, the outer shell is often made from pure cotton or another breathable fabric, maintaining a cool and comfortable sleeper environment. For example, the Malouf Down Alternative Mattress Topper utilizes a pure cotton cover that offers both softness and durability.
Allergen Resistance
A standout benefit of hypoallergenic down alternative mattress toppers is their inherent resistance to common allergens. The materials employed are less likely to attract and retain dust mites, pet dander, and other common irritants. Benefits of Hypoallergenic Down Alternative Mattress Toppers
Allergen Resistance
If you suffer from allergies, a hypoallergenic down alternative mattress topper is an invaluable addition to your sleep environment. Unlike traditional down, these toppers resist allergens, providing a cleaner space for restful sleep.
Comfort
The plush feel of hypoallergenic down alternative fill mimics natural down, ensuring a soft, snuggly experience. The baffle-box stitching helps keep the filling evenly distributed, enhancing your sleep quality by preventing lumps.
Durability
These toppers are built to last, featuring durable cotton covers and high-quality synthetic fills that retain their shape longer than natural down. Many options come with warranties, ensuring peace of mind while investing in comfort.
Easy Maintenance
Another noteworthy feature is the ease of care. Unlike traditional down, which often requires professional cleaning, many hypoallergenic down alternative toppers are machine washable. This makes upkeep hassle-free and simple.
How to Choose the Right Hypoallergenic Down Alternative Mattress Topper
When selecting the perfect hypoallergenic down alternative mattress topper for your needs, consider the following factors:
Mattress Compatibility
Ensure that the topper is compatible with your mattress type, whether innerspring, memory foam, or hybrid. Most down alternative toppers work well with all mattress types, enhancing comfort and support.
Thickness and Firmness
Toppers vary in thickness, typically from 1 to 4 inches. Thicker options provide more cushioning, while thinner ones maintain your mattress’s original feel. Choose based on your preferred firmness; side sleepers usually favor softer toppers, whereas back and stomach sleepers may need something firmer.
Certifications
Look for certifications like CertiPUR-US® and OEKO-TEX®, ensuring that the materials are free from harmful substances and safe for sensitive skin.
